Grants awarded for faculty-led study abroad program

Posted by on December 23, 2015

The study abroad committee will award $25,000 in grant funds to assist in developing faculty-led short-term study abroad programs. Eleven proposals were submitted to the committee for consideration and eight faculty members were selected to receive funding. The funds may be used for travel or other costs associated with developing a faculty-led study abroad program. Burken named interim chair

Posted by on December 23, 2015

Dr. Joel Burken, Curators’ Professor of civil, architectural and environmental engineering, has been named interim chair of that department effective Dec. 21. Dr. Douglas R. Carroll, who has served as acting chair of the department since September, will return to his full-time duties as director of the Cooperative Engineering Program between Missouri S&T and Missouri State University in Springfield.

Commencement is Dec. 19

Posted by on December 17, 2015

Commencement will be split into two ceremonies this Saturday, Dec. 19, in the Gale Bullman Building. The first ceremony, for all graduate candidates and undergraduate candidates in arts, business and science programs, will be held at 10 a.m. The second ceremony, for all undergraduate engineering candidates, will be held at 4 p.m. NASA astronaut Dr. Janet Kavandi will be the commencement speaker.
